1. Rising Fuel Prices

One of the most significant hidden charges of gas-powered cars is the unpredictability of fuel costs. Gasoline prices are volatile and subject to global market fluctuations. Over a year, the average gas car owner spends $1,500 to $2,500 on fuel, with spikes in gas prices adding unforeseen expenses.

EV owners avoid this hidden charge entirely. Charging an EV at home typically costs between $400 and $800 annually, offering more stable and predictable energy costs. Additionally, many EV drivers can take advantage of off-peak electricity rates and free public charging stations in certain areas, further reducing costs.

Fuel Type Average Annual Cost
Gasoline $1,500–$2,500
EV Charging $400–$800

Unpredictable fuel costs are a burden for gas car owners, highlighting one of the many hidden costs of gas cars that EVs avoid.

2. Frequent Maintenance Requirements

Gas-powered vehicles require ongoing maintenance, which can lead to hidden charges. Routine oil changes, transmission servicing, and spark plug replacements can quickly add up. On top of that, gas vehicles often need more frequent brake replacements due to wear and tear. The average annual maintenance cost for gas cars is $800 to $1,200.

EVs avoid these charges as they don’t require oil changes or many of the other maintenance tasks that come with internal combustion engines. With regenerative braking systems, even brake wear is minimized, reducing the need for replacements. Their simpler design reduces the likelihood of costly repairs.

Vehicle Type Annual Maintenance Cost
Gas Cars $800–$1,200
EVs $300–$500

By avoiding frequent maintenance needs, EV owners save both time and money, further emphasizing how EVs sidestep the hidden costs of gas cars.

3. Depreciation from Market Trends

Gas-powered cars face hidden depreciation costs as demand for fuel-efficient and electric vehicles grows. Many buyers are now prioritizing eco-friendly options, reducing the resale value of traditional vehicles. Depreciation can account for 40% to 50% of a gas car’s value within five years.

EVs, while not immune to depreciation, tend to retain their value better thanks to increasing incentives and market demand. In addition, advancements in EV battery technology and longer warranties are improving the resale appeal of EVs.

Vehicle Type Depreciation Rate (5 Years)
Gas Cars 40%–50%
EVs 30%–40%

Lower depreciation rates make EVs a more sustainable financial choice for the long term.

4. Environmental Penalties and Fees

Many governments impose carbon taxes or emission fines on gas-powered vehicles. In urban areas, congestion fees and pollution charges are becoming more common. These hidden costs can add hundreds of dollars annually to car ownership. For instance, cities like London charge fees for high-emission vehicles entering central areas, while California imposes stricter emission standards with penalties for violations.

EVs avoid these hidden charges entirely. In fact, EV owners often benefit from tax credits, rebates, and free access to low-emission zones, which can significantly offset their initial purchase costs.

Aspect Details
Carbon Tax Up to $50/ton CO2 (varies)
EV Tax Credits $7,500+ in federal/state incentives

By choosing an EV, owners not only save money but also support cleaner air initiatives.

5. Increased Insurance Premiums

Gas-powered cars often incur higher insurance premiums due to their higher likelihood of requiring repairs and increased risk of accidents. The complexity of internal combustion engines can also lead to more expensive claims. On average, gas car insurance premiums range from $1,200 to $1,800 annually.

EVs are increasingly receiving discounts on insurance due to their advanced safety features and lower repair risks. Many EV models are equipped with cutting-edge driver assistance systems, such as automatic braking and lane-keeping technology, which insurers consider when setting premiums.

Vehicle Type Average Annual Insurance
Gas Cars $1,200–$1,800
EVs $1,000–$1,500

Switching to an EV can result in long-term savings on insurance costs, sidestepping one more hidden cost associated with gas cars.

6. Pollution-Related Healthcare Costs

Gas-powered vehicles contribute to air pollution, releasing harmful emissions like nitrogen oxides and particulate matter. These pollutants are linked to respiratory and cardiovascular diseases, which lead to increased healthcare costs for individuals and society. In urban areas, the health impact of vehicle emissions is particularly severe, with studies estimating billions of dollars in healthcare expenses annually.

EVs, which produce zero tailpipe emissions, help avoid these health-related expenses by improving air quality and reducing pollution. For families with children or elderly members, this can mean fewer medical visits and lower healthcare bills.

Impact Details
Gas Car Emissions Causes smog, CO2, and NOx
EVs Zero tailpipe emissions

Cleaner air from EV adoption translates into healthier communities and highlights another hidden cost of gas cars that EVs avoid—pollution-related health expenses.

7. Noise Pollution Costs

Gas-powered vehicles contribute to noise pollution, especially in urban environments. Engine noise, particularly from older vehicles, can disrupt sleep, reduce productivity, and decrease property values in noisy areas. Noise pollution is a hidden societal cost that affects overall well-being.

EVs, known for their quiet operation, eliminate this issue and create a more peaceful living environment. Reduced noise pollution is especially beneficial in residential neighborhoods and densely populated cities.

Aspect Details
Gas Cars High engine noise levels
EVs Quiet operation improves quality

Quieter EVs enhance quality of life and minimize the stress associated with noise pollution.
